find the area of the figure. (sides meet at right angles.)

Explanation:

Step1: Divide the figure into rectangles

We can divide the given figure into two rectangles. One rectangle has dimensions \(4 + 4+4=12\) ft (length) and \(4\) ft (width), and the other has dimensions \(4\) ft (length) and \(3\) ft (width).

Step2: Calculate area of first rectangle

The area formula for a rectangle is \(A = l\times w\). For the first rectangle with \(l = 12\) ft and \(w = 4\) ft, \(A_1=12\times4 = 48\) square - feet.

Step3: Calculate area of second rectangle

For the second rectangle with \(l = 4\) ft and \(w = 3\) ft, \(A_2 = 4\times3=12\) square - feet.

Step4: Calculate total area

The total area \(A\) of the figure is the sum of the areas of the two rectangles, \(A=A_1 + A_2=48+12 = 60\) square - feet.

Answer:

60
